Yeah, we mostly focus on New Comics, Graphic Novels, Boardgames, Card Games, & Role Playing Games. Action figures, if I had to say, is something that we dabble in. We get Marvel Select, DC Direct, and McFarlane stuff mostly, though we can always do special orders.
The Dioramas came about from the Christmas Displays that I did. The owner simply gave me a permanent spot to do with what I will and it's become something that our customers love to look at. And I really love to do it. |
